State-of-the-Art Molecular and Translational Medicine in Poland, 3rd Edition
This special issue belongs to the section “Molecular and Translational Medicine“.
Special Issue Information
Dear Colleagues,
New therapeutic approaches require the knowledge and skills of multiple disciplines. The comprehensive exploration of biological mechanisms and the molecular pathogenesis of major human diseases enables personalized treatment. The integration of omics approaches in combination with modeling approaches and systems biology may play a crucial role in establishing novel clinical applications. Furthermore, the sequencing of individual human genomes has provided an opportunity to develop pharmacogenetics in routine medical practice in order to avoid side effects, and choose the most effective drug and dose according to each individual genotype.
For this Special Issue, we seek papers focused on the mechanisms associated with the development of diseases, including cell-to-cell metabolic crosstalk in physiology, pathology and cancer research. New insights into the molecular mechanisms related to therapy effectiveness and changes in gene expression that have important implications for understanding genotype–phenotype maps are also of importance. There is no doubt that further knowledge is required for the future development of clinically relevant guidelines and new methods for the early detection, prevention, treatment and prognosis of diseases.
